mysql数据库查询时间格式 看mysql数据库时间

【mysql数据库查询时间格式 看mysql数据库时间】导读:MySQL数据库是一种常用的关系型数据库,对于开发人员来说 , 在调试和优化程序时,了解数据库中数据的存储和查询时间是非常重要的 。本文将介绍如何查看MySQL数据库中时间相关信息,帮助开发人员更好地掌握数据库的运行情况 。
1. 查看系统时间
使用命令“SELECT NOW();”可以获取当前系统时间,这个命令可以用于检测系统时间是否正确以及与数据库服务器时间是否同步 。
2. 查看SQL语句执行时间
在MySQL中,可以使用“EXPLAIN SELECT * FROM table_name;”命令来查看SQL语句的执行计划 。其中,Extra列中的“Using filesort”、“Using temporary”等信息可以提示SQL语句的性能问题 。此外,还可以使用“SHOW STATUS LIKE 'Last_query_cost';”命令查看最后一个查询的执行代价 。
3. 查看慢查询日志
MySQL提供了慢查询日志功能,可以记录执行时间超过指定阈值的查询语句 。通过修改my.cnf配置文件,可以启用慢查询日志功能 , 并设置查询时间的阈值 。慢查询日志可以帮助开发人员查找性能问题 。
4. 使用工具查看时间
MySQL提供了多种工具,如MySQL Workbench、phpMyAdmin等,可以方便地查看数据库中的时间相关信息 。例如,在MySQL Workbench中,可以通过右键点击表格,在弹出的菜单中选择“Table Inspector”,查看表格中每个字段的数据类型和默认值等信息 。
总结:MySQL数据库中时间相关信息的查看方式有多种,开发人员可以根据具体情况选择合适的方法 。通过了解数据库中数据的存储和查询时间 , 可以帮助开发人员更好地优化程序 , 提高应用的性能 。